As the leader of a company specialized in restoring sites devastated by natural disasters, use your construction machinery to restart the local industry. Clear debris and faulty equipment, rebuild roads and bridges damaged by weather, and much more!

RoadCraft presents an interesting blend of construction and logistics, offering players the unique ability to manipulate the environment and build infrastructure. The AI and control issues are a major point of contention, detracting from the overall experience, alongside frequent bugs that can undermine gameplay. Despite these challenges, many players find the game enjoyable, noting its beautiful graphics and the satisfying nature of its core mechanics. There's a mixed reception to the absence of some simulation features. The game is a departure from Snowrunner, and while some players appreciate this, others find it lacking. With potential for updates and improvements, RoadCraft is seen as a strong concept requiring refinement.

Positive Points

  • RoadCraft offers the ability to build roads and manipulate the environment, which many players find satisfying and unique.
  • The game provides a variety of tasks like rebuilding damaged infrastructure and operating heavy machinery, adding complexity to the gameplay.
  • Beautiful graphics and immersive weather effects enhance the game's atmosphere and visual appeal.
  • Negative Points

  • The AI behavior is a significant issue, often getting vehicles stuck or failing to navigate routes effectively.
  • Vehicle controls and handling are criticized for being clunky and unresponsive, detracting from the gameplay experience.
  • There are numerous bugs, including game crashes and physics glitches, affecting the overall playability.
  • Mixed Points

  • The absence of vehicle customization is seen by some as a loss compared to previous games, while others appreciate the consistency it brings.
  • The game lacks traditional simulation elements like fuel management and vehicle damage, which some players miss while others enjoy the more relaxed approach.
  • Common Themes

  • The game is often compared to Snowrunner, with many acknowledging that it is a different style of game with a focus on construction and logistics.
  • Players frequently mention the joy of building roads and clearing debris but also highlight the frustration with current technical issues.
  • There is a recurring sentiment that, despite its flaws, the game has a strong foundation and potential for improvement with future updates.
